Output 95473613ae77b12dc51f51dfbb025b311e5bc1f74c1b24050666a3757994f191:0

value
19860797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5018cd404c67036a1aef39bc0fb9eb3019d874 OP_EQUAL
address
3QbqUvSDtcTKf3jc5QHiHcuDgWeVRJpCSN
transaction
95473613ae77b12dc51f51dfbb025b311e5bc1f74c1b24050666a3757994f191